Birth of Jesus
Angels Declare Good News
Scripture: Luke 2:1-20
Aim of Lesson:
To teach Jesus’ birth and life offers a fresh newness. We are called to live
with direction and meaning. We can be transformed by the power of God, through
faith in His precious Son.
